30/*
31 * This file is modified by Yang Jiang (yang.jiang.z@gmail.com), taken from the original
32 * java grammar in www.antlr.org, with the goal to provide a standard ANTLR grammar
33 * for java, as well as an implementation to construct the same AST trees as javac does.
34 *
35 * The major changes of this version as compared to the original version include:
36 * 1) Top level rules are changed to include all of their sub-components.
37 * For example, the rule
38 *
39 * classOrInterfaceDeclaration
40 * : classOrInterfaceModifiers (classDeclaration | interfaceDeclaration)
41 * ;
42 *
43 * is changed to
44 *
45 * classOrInterfaceDeclaration
46 * : classDeclaration | interfaceDeclaration
47 * ;
48 *
49 * with classOrInterfaceModifiers been moved inside classDeclaration and
50 * interfaceDeclaration.
51 *
52 * 2) The original version is not quite clear on certain rules like memberDecl,
53 * where it mixed the styles of listing of top level rules and listing of sub rules.
54 *
55 * memberDecl
56 * : genericMethodOrConstructorDecl
57 * | memberDeclaration
58 * | 'void' Identifier voidMethodDeclaratorRest
59 * | Identifier constructorDeclaratorRest
60 * | interfaceDeclaration
61 * | classDeclaration
62 * ;
63 *
64 * This is changed to a
65 *
66 * memberDecl
67 * : fieldDeclaration
68 * | methodDeclaration
69 * | classDeclaration
70 * | interfaceDeclaration
71 * ;
72 * by folding similar rules into single rule.
73 *
74 * 3) Some syntactical predicates are added for efficiency, although this is not necessary
75 * for correctness.
76 *
77 * 4) Lexer part is rewritten completely to construct tokens needed for the parser.
78 *
79 * 5) This grammar adds more source level support
80 *
81 *
82 * This grammar also adds bug fixes.
83 *
84 * 1) Adding typeArguments to superSuffix to alHexSignificandlow input like
85 * super.<TYPE>method()
86 *
87 * 2) Adding typeArguments to innerCreator to allow input like
88 * new Type1<String, Integer>().new Type2<String>()
89 *
90 * 3) conditionalExpression is changed to
91 * conditionalExpression
92 * : conditionalOrExpression ( '?' expression ':' conditionalExpression )?
93 * ;
94 * to accept input like
95 * true?1:2=3
96 *
97 * Note: note this is by no means a valid input, by the grammar should be able to parse
98 * this as
99 * (true?1:2)=3
100 * rather than
101 * true?1:(2=3)
102 *
103 *
104 * Know problems:
105 * Won't pass input containing unicode sequence like this
106 * char c = '\uffff'
107 * String s = "\uffff";
108 * Because Antlr does not treat '\uffff' as an valid char. This will be fixed in the next Antlr
109 * release. [Fixed in Antlr-3.1.1]
110 *
111 * Things to do:
112 * More effort to make this grammar faster.
113 * Error reporting/recovering.
114 *
115 *
116 * NOTE: If you try to compile this file from command line and Antlr gives an exception
117 * like error message while compiling, add option
118 * -Xconversiontimeout 100000
119 * to the command line.
120 * If it still doesn't work or the compilation process
121 * takes too long, try to comment out the following two lines:
122 * | {isValidSurrogateIdentifierStart((char)input.LT(1), (char)input.LT(2))}?=>('\ud800'..'\udbff') ('\udc00'..'\udfff')
123 * | {isValidSurrogateIdentifierPart((char)input.LT(1), (char)input.LT(2))}?=>('\ud800'..'\udbff') ('\udc00'..'\udfff')
124 *
125 *
126 * Below are comments found in the original version.
127 */

130/** A Java 1.5 grammar for ANTLR v3 derived from the spec
131 *
132 * This is a very close representation of the spec; the changes
133 * are comestic (remove left recursion) and also fixes (the spec
134 * isn't exactly perfect). I have run this on the 1.4.2 source
135 * and some nasty looking enums from 1.5, but have not really
136 * tested for 1.5 compatibility.
137 *
138 * I built this with: java -Xmx100M org.antlr.Tool java.g
139 * and got two errors that are ok (for now):
140 * java.g:691:9: Decision can match input such as
141 * "'0'..'9'{'E', 'e'}{'+', '-'}'0'..'9'{'D', 'F', 'd', 'f'}"
142 * using multiple alternatives: 3, 4
143 * As a result, alternative(s) 4 were disabled for that input
144 * java.g:734:35: Decision can match input such as "{'$', 'A'..'Z',
145 * '_', 'a'..'z', '\u00C0'..'\u00D6', '\u00D8'..'\u00F6',
146 * '\u00F8'..'\u1FFF', '\u3040'..'\u318F', '\u3300'..'\u337F',
147 * '\u3400'..'\u3D2D', '\u4E00'..'\u9FFF', '\uF900'..'\uFAFF'}"
148 * using multiple alternatives: 1, 2
149 * As a result, alternative(s) 2 were disabled for that input
150 *
151 * You can turn enum on/off as a keyword :)
152 *
153 * Version 1.0 -- initial release July 5, 2006 (requires 3.0b2 or higher)
154 *
155 * Primary author: Terence Parr, July 2006
156 *
157 * Version 1.0.1 -- corrections by Koen Vanderkimpen & Marko van Dooren,
158 * October 25, 2006;
159 * fixed normalInterfaceDeclaration: now uses typeParameters instead
160 * of typeParameter (according to JLS, 3rd edition)
161 * fixed castExpression: no longer allows expression next to type
162 * (according to semantics in JLS, in contrast with syntax in JLS)
163 *
164 * Version 1.0.2 -- Terence Parr, Nov 27, 2006
165 * java spec I built this from had some bizarre for-loop control.
166 * Looked weird and so I looked elsewhere...Yep, it's messed up.
167 * simplified.
168 *
169 * Version 1.0.3 -- Chris Hogue, Feb 26, 2007
170 * Factored out an annotationName rule and used it in the annotation rule.
171 * Not sure why, but typeName wasn't recognizing references to inner
172 * annotations (e.g. @InterfaceName.InnerAnnotation())
173 * Factored out the elementValue section of an annotation reference. Created
174 * elementValuePair and elementValuePairs rules, then used them in the
175 * annotation rule. Allows it to recognize annotation references with
176 * multiple, comma separated attributes.
177 * Updated elementValueArrayInitializer so that it allows multiple elements.
178 * (It was only allowing 0 or 1 element).
179 * Updated localVariableDeclaration to allow annotations. Interestingly the JLS
180 * doesn't appear to indicate this is legal, but it does work as of at least
181 * JDK 1.5.0_06.
182 * Moved the Identifier portion of annotationTypeElementRest to annotationMethodRest.
183 * Because annotationConstantRest already references variableDeclarator which
184 * has the Identifier portion in it, the parser would fail on constants in
185 * annotation definitions because it expected two identifiers.
186 * Added optional trailing ';' to the alternatives in annotationTypeElementRest.
187 * Wouldn't handle an inner interface that has a trailing ';'.
188 * Swapped the expression and type rule reference order in castExpression to
189 * make it check for genericized casts first. It was failing to recognize a
190 * statement like "Class<Byte> TYPE = (Class<Byte>)...;" because it was seeing
191 * 'Class<Byte' in the cast expression as a less than expression, then failing
192 * on the '>'.
193 * Changed createdName to use typeArguments instead of nonWildcardTypeArguments.
194 *
195 * Changed the 'this' alternative in primary to allow 'identifierSuffix' rather than
196 * just 'arguments'. The case it couldn't handle was a call to an explicit
197 * generic method invocation (e.g. this.<E>doSomething()). Using identifierSuffix
198 * may be overly aggressive--perhaps should create a more constrained thisSuffix rule?
199 *
200 * Version 1.0.4 -- Hiroaki Nakamura, May 3, 2007
201 *
202 * Fixed formalParameterDecls, localVariableDeclaration, forInit,
203 * and forVarControl to use variableModifier* not 'final'? (annotation)?
204 *
205 * Version 1.0.5 -- Terence, June 21, 2007
206 * --a[i].foo didn't work. Fixed unaryExpression
207 *
208 * Version 1.0.6 -- John Ridgway, March 17, 2008
209 * Made "assert" a switchable keyword like "enum".
210 * Fixed compilationUnit to disallow "annotation importDeclaration ...".
211 * Changed "Identifier ('.' Identifier)*" to "qualifiedName" in more
212 * places.
213 * Changed modifier* and/or variableModifier* to classOrInterfaceModifiers,
214 * modifiers or variableModifiers, as appropriate.
215 * Renamed "bound" to "typeBound" to better match language in the JLS.
216 * Added "memberDeclaration" which rewrites to methodDeclaration or
217 * fieldDeclaration and pulled type into memberDeclaration. So we parse
218 * type and then move on to decide whether we're dealing with a field
219 * or a method.
220 * Modified "constructorDeclaration" to use "constructorBody" instead of
221 * "methodBody". constructorBody starts with explicitConstructorInvocation,
222 * then goes on to blockStatement*. Pulling explicitConstructorInvocation
223 * out of expressions allowed me to simplify "primary".
224 * Changed variableDeclarator to simplify it.
225 * Changed type to use classOrInterfaceType, thus simplifying it; of course
226 * I then had to add classOrInterfaceType, but it is used in several
227 * places.
228 * Fixed annotations, old version allowed "@X(y,z)", which is illegal.
229 * Added optional comma to end of "elementValueArrayInitializer"; as per JLS.
230 * Changed annotationTypeElementRest to use normalClassDeclaration and
231 * normalInterfaceDeclaration rather than classDeclaration and
232 * interfaceDeclaration, thus getting rid of a couple of grammar ambiguities.
233 * Split localVariableDeclaration into localVariableDeclarationStatement
234 * (includes the terminating semi-colon) and localVariableDeclaration.
235 * This allowed me to use localVariableDeclaration in "forInit" clauses,
236 * simplifying them.
237 * Changed switchBlockStatementGroup to use multiple labels. This adds an
238 * ambiguity, but if one uses appropriately greedy parsing it yields the
239 * parse that is closest to the meaning of the switch statement.
240 * Renamed "forVarControl" to "enhancedForControl" -- JLS language.
241 * Added semantic predicates to test for shift operations rather than other
242 * things. Thus, for instance, the string "< <" will never be treated
243 * as a left-shift operator.
244 * In "creator" we rule out "nonWildcardTypeArguments" on arrayCreation,
245 * which are illegal.
246 * Moved "nonWildcardTypeArguments into innerCreator.
247 * Removed 'super' superSuffix from explicitGenericInvocation, since that
248 * is only used in explicitConstructorInvocation at the beginning of a
249 * constructorBody. (This is part of the simplification of expressions
250 * mentioned earlier.)
251 * Simplified primary (got rid of those things that are only used in
252 * explicitConstructorInvocation).
253 * Lexer -- removed "Exponent?" from FloatingPointLiteral choice 4, since it
254 * led to an ambiguity.
255 *
256 * This grammar successfully parses every .java file in the JDK 1.5 source
257 * tree (excluding those whose file names include '-', which are not
258 * valid Java compilation units).
259 *
260 * Known remaining problems:
261 * "Letter" and "JavaIDDigit" are wrong. The actual specification of
262 * "Letter" should be "a character for which the method
263 * Character.isJavaIdentifierStart(int) returns true." A "Java
264 * letter-or-digit is a character for which the method
265 * Character.isJavaIdentifierPart(int) returns true."
266 */
